Dennis Lee
Blockchain Development

Dennis Lee

Proficient in smart contract, Web3, Solidity, Ethers, Hardhat, & Foundry.

About

Having over three years of blockchain development experience, Dennis Lee is proficient in EVM-based networks, smart contract, Web3, Solidity, Ethers, Hardhat, and Foundry. He previously worked as a blockchain engineer for companies like Look Labs, Keep Network, and Tokenizer. His skills also include React, Next.js, TypeScript, JavaScript, Node.js, Express, Nest, React Native, AWS, GCP, Docker, MongoDB, and more.

Employment

4 roles
Dec 2021 - Dec 2022 1 year
Lead Blockchain Engineer
Look Labs
  • Developed smart contract and architect for NFT mint by using ERC721A.
  • Converted ERC1155 to ERC721A.
  • Used Chain Link VRF for fully decentralized randomness to reveal NFTs.
  • Built signature-based wallet sign-in feature.
  • Staked NFTs and yielded ERC20 tokens.
  • Worked with off-chain gaming APIs and logics using Nest.js, performance-focused Nextjs frontend, and fully functional tests by using Hardhat.
  • Enhanced the contracts security through peer reviews and Slither.
  • Migrated UI with Web3 and Moralis.
  • Used AWS and Vercel.
Sep 2020 - Oct 2021 1 year 1 month
Blockchain Engineer
Keep Network
  • Worked with a team of 12 members to create React SPAs with Node backend.
  • Converted class-based components into hook-based functional components.
  • Built a React front end from an InVision design.
  • Worked on Gatsby project.
  • Integrated Web3 and Solidity.
  • Used Netlify, AWS, and GCP.
Aug 2019 - Jul 2020 11 months
Blockchain Engineer
Tokenizer
  • Built MVP using Next.js/Tailwind CSS/TypeScript/Web3/Solidity/ERC-20.
  • Developed React Native mobile apps.
  • Built token exchange platform.
  • Developed DApps.
Jun 2017 - May 2020 2 years 11 months
Software Engineer
Gamer One
  • Built a gamers' social community platform for worldwide.
  • Developed dialog and card-based UI components using React, Redux, Saga and Thunk, TypeScript, and SCSS.
  • Integrated a real-time notification system for users and email notifications using SendGrid.

Education

Oct 2010 - Mar 2014 3 years 5 months
Bachelor's, Computer Programming
Michigan Technological University

Portfolio

3 items